    The 23 sales recorded in Mongauzy

    Every property sale registered here between 2021 and 2025. 23 sales is not a market — it is too few to derive a reliable price per m². But these are the actual transactions, and the spread between them tells you more than any median could.

    Can future prices be predicted from the last 5 years?

    Not reliably. The past price change (shown above, DVF source) describes the recent market — it does not foretell the future. Property markets tend to revert to their mean: a town that rose or fell sharply does not mechanically keep going the same way, and rates, the wider economy or a local shock weigh more than any extrapolation. That is why we show the observed change and the real drivers (demographics, vacancy, building permits) rather than a speculative future capital gain.

    Is it better to buy or rent in Mongauzy?

    It depends how long you keep the home. In Mongauzy, a 60 sqm flat costs about €67 145 to buy and €640 a month to rent, a rent-to-price ratio of 11,4 % gross per year. That ratio decides, not the price level.

    Buying adds costs renting never pays — transfer duties, notary fees, property tax, maintenance — which must be recouped first. The “Buy or rent” calculator on this page works out the year the balance tips.
